IUCN World Heritage Outlook: https://worldheritageoutlook.iucn.org/ Vallée de Mai Nature Reserve - 2020 Conservation Outlook Assessment Vallée de Mai Nature Reserve 2020 Conservation Outlook Assessment SITE INFORMATION Country: Seychelles Inscribed in: 1983 Criteria: (vii) (viii) (ix) (x) In the heart of the small island of Praslin, the reserve has the vestiges of a natural palm forest preserved in almost its original state. The famouscoco de mer, from a palm-tree once believed to grow in the depths of the sea, is the largest seed in the plant kingdom. © UNESCO SUMMARY 2020 Conservation Outlook Finalised on 01 Dec 2020 GOOD WITH SOME CONCERNS The protection and management of Vallée de Mai Nature Reserve is generally effective and is supported by a national legal framework, although there is a lack of a national protected area system. The management authority is very competent and is effectively implementing science-based programs and outreach and education schemes. However, the future of the site’s key value, the coco de mer palm, is still under threat from illegal collection and over-exploitation for its nuts and kernel. The site's management has reduced both commercial harvesting and illegal collection of nuts based on scientific research, although the conservation impacts of these requires further assessment. The National Government and the managing agency are implementing targeted conservation measures and aim to tighten law and legislation to protect the species, which include an increase in penalty for poaching of coco de mer nuts. Current priorities for the Nature Reserve include continuation and expansion of the outreach and education programme; promoting an increase in the size and connectivity of Vallée de Mai within the Praslin Island landscape, with a legally designated buffer zone; increasing anti-poaching; and continuing to control the harvesting of coco de mer seeds while expanding a program of replanting seedlings. -

VALLEE DE MAI NATURE RESERVE SEYCHELLES The scenically superlative palm forest of the Vallée de Mai is a living museum of a flora that developed before the evolution of more advanced plant families. It also supports one of the three main areas of coco-de-mer forest still remaining, a tree which has the largest of all plant seeds. The valley is also the only place where all six palm species endemic to the Seychelles are found together. The valley’s flora and fauna is rich with many endemic and several threatened species. COUNTRY Seychelles NAME Vallée de Mai Nature Reserve NATURAL WORLD HERITAGE SITE 1983: Inscribed on the World Heritage List under Natural Criteria vii, viii, ix and x. STATEMENT OF OUTSTANDING UNIVERSAL VALUE The UNESCO World Heritage Committee issued the following Statement of Outstanding Universal Value at the time of inscription Brief Synthesis Located on the granitic island of Praslin, the Vallée de Mai is a 19.5 ha area of palm forest which remains largely unchanged since prehistoric times. Dominating the landscape is the world's largest population of endemic coco-de- mer, a flagship species of global significance as the bearer of the largest seed in the plant kingdom. The forest is also home to five other endemic palms and many endemic fauna species. The property is a scenically attractive area with a distinctive natural beauty. Criterion (vii): The property contains a scenic mature palm forest. The natural formations of the palm forests are of aesthetic appeal with dappled sunlight and a spectrum of green, red and brown palm fronds. -

By: Alison Cameron (PhD student, Leeds University, UK) and Maminarina Dutel Ravoninjatovo (DEA student, University of Tulear, Madagascar) Introduction Madagascar has been called the highest biodiversity priority in the world but biodiversity conservation priorities within Madagascar are only now being identified. Recent research, biodiversity planning and conservation action have focused on east coast rainforest areas, while other areas of potentially very high biological interest have largely been ignored. The WWF Spiney Forests Ecoregion action plan indicates that West coast dry forests and riparian forests are under-represented in Madagascar’s reserve system, and are being degraded and fragmented at very high rates. This project is therefore addressing deficiencies in biodiversity data for this region in collaboration with The University of Tulear, WWF, and Frontier. Project Aims and Objectives To provide an opportunity for transfer of entomological survey skills from Alison Cameron (PhD student) to a Malagasy DEA student (Maminarina Dutel Ravoninjatovo). To provide the DEA student with experience of project decision making processes and meeting project by providing opportunities to integrate with project teams from WWF (World Wide Fund For Nature) and Frontier Madagascar. The production of a DEA thesis, co-supervised by the University of Tulear and WWF staff in Tulear. To make field survey data publically available through the national biodiversity data base, known as the “Platforme D’Analyse” (PDA)*. PART 3. BUTTERFLIES OF THE CHYULU RANGE. A systematic list of the species taken by the Museum Expedition to the Hills. April-July, 1938. By V. G. L. VAN SOMEREN,F.L.S., F.R.E.S., Etc. INTRODUCTION. The following account of the Lepidoptera (Rhopaloc.era) taken by members of the Museum Expedition to the Chyulu Range, is mainly a systematic list of the species obtained. At the time of the visit, April to July, 1938 (that is just toward the end, and after the long rains) insect life was remark• ably scarce, and although systematic search was made over all portions of the hills from 3,000 to 7,000 feet, at no time were butterflies numerous. The material taken can be considered representative of the range for that particular season, but there is little doubt that insect life would be more plentiful just after the short rains, as it undoubtedly is on the surrounding plains, especially in the Kibwezi- Voi areas. In spite of the paucity of insect life, certain new records have been established, thus Papilio hornimani is recorded for the first time from within Kenya boundaries, although known for many years to inhabit the forests of Mt. Kilimanjaro. Charaxes ful• vescens nr. acuminatus, also of Tanganyika, was taken on the range. Two new races of Liptenines of the genus Pentila are recorded, whilst a new ACTaea,a new Papilio, and a new race of Amauris are described. The Lepidoptera collected have a definite relationship to the vegetational zones and the distribution of certain plant species at various altitudes and portions of the hills. -
